--- Justin Findlay <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> On Wed, Feb 04, 2004 at 07:49:29AM -0800, Hendro > Nugroho wrote: > > This are all lines in my fstab: > > > > /dev/hda5 / ext2 defaults 1 1 > > none /dev/pts devpts gid=5,mode=620 0 0 > > none /proc proc defaults 0 0 > > none /dev/shm tmpfs defaults 0 0 > > dev/hda6 swap swap defaults 0 0 > > /dev/cdrom /mnt/cdrom iso9660 > noauto,owner,kudzu,ro 0 > > 0 > > /dev/sda1 /home/hendro/coba01 vfat noauto,user,rw > 0 0 > > /dev/sdb4 /mnt/zip250.0 vfat noauto,user, rw 0 0 > > > > I have the same problem with my zip drive. > > Are you really in the "user" group? At the command > line as your regular user type: > > $ groups > > If it doesn't say you are in the "user" group then > you need to add your user to the "user" group in > /etc/group. > > Also, check the permissions of the mount point. You > may have to "chmod 777" it.
